
Working Cows - Episode 212
Roger and Betsy Indreland – A Soil Health Journey
Subscribe on your favorite place to listen to podcasts:
Apple Podcasts | Spotify | YouTube
Roger and Betsy Indreland of Indreland Angus near Big Timber, MT joined me to talk about the journey they have been on to rejuvinate soil health on the landscape they manage. We talk about the use of different soil ammendments and how they have kickstarted their soil health and their plan to use grazing to maintain the gains they have seen in production and landscape health.
